1. Air Quality Improvement

Indoor herb gardens not only spice up your dishes but also enhance the air quality in your home. Herbs such as basil, mint, and rosemary can absorb toxins and release oxygen, helping you breathe easier. Keeping these plants around can create a healthier living environment.

2. Accessibility and Convenience

Growing herbs indoors ensures that fresh ingredients are always within arm's reach. No need to run to the store last minute; simply pluck what you need from your countertop. This convenience encourages more home-cooked meals, promoting healthier eating habits.

3. Year-Round Harvest

One of the greatest benefits of an indoor herb garden is the ability to grow plants year-round, regardless of the season. With the right care, you can enjoy fresh herbs in the dead of winter, making your culinary adventures limitless.

4. Space Efficiency

Indoor herb gardens do not require a lot of space; they can thrive on a windowsill or small table. Vertical gardens or wall-mounted planters are also viable options for those with limited space. This allows anyone, even in small apartments, to tap into the joy of gardening.

5. Cost-Effectiveness

Herbs can be expensive when purchased from a grocery store, especially when they are out of season. Growing your own saves you money in the long run. A small investment in pots and seeds can yield a plentiful harvest for months.

6. Educational Experience

Gardening is a wonderful way to connect with nature, and an indoor herb garden can serve as an educational experience for families. Kids can learn about plant care, responsibility, and the science of growth. It’s a hands-on approach to teaching them about food systems.

7. Culinary Creativity

Having fresh herbs at your fingertips encourages experimentation in the kitchen. You’ll find yourself trying new recipes and flavors, enhancing old favorites, and discovering the culinary potential of fresh ingredients. This might even inspire you to create your own unique concoctions.

8. Aesthetic Appeal

An indoor herb garden adds a touch of greenery and life to any room. The vibrant colors and pleasant scents of herbs can uplift your space, making it feel more inviting. They serve as natural decor and conversation starters for guests.

9. Therapeutic Benefits

Gardening, even indoors, has been linked to stress reduction and mental well-being. The act of nurturing plants can be therapeutic and adds a sense of purpose to your daily routine. Watching herbs flourish under your care can be incredibly satisfying.

10. Sustainability

Indoor herb gardens contribute to sustainable living. By growing your own herbs, you reduce your carbon footprint associated with transportation and packaging.
